From Classroom to Career: How SAE Dubai Closes the Skills Gap in Creative Media

Edarabia had the opportunity to interview Jan Horn, the Managing Director at SAE Dubai, to gain insights into the university’s vision, strategies, and future plans. The discussion covered topics ranging from digital learning and industry partnerships to diversity, equity, and student well-being, offering a comprehensive view of SAE Dubai’s approach to creative media education.

5. How are you fostering partnerships with industry to enhance job opportunities for students?

We co-create course content with industry, offer internships and live client briefs, and host regular networking events. Our advisory board includes top creatives who keep our programmes aligned with real-world demands. After 20 years of being the #1 destination for creative media students, we have built up the largest industry network in this industry in the region.
